Visual regressions surfaced during browser smoke: 1. Page headers — `SectionHeader` renders as 12px uppercase gray (a section divider, not a page title). Replace with proper h2 title + inline subtitle (`N firing · N total` etc.) and right-aligned actions, styled from `alerts-page.module.css`. 2. Undefined `--space-*` tokens — the project (and `@cameleer/design-system`) has never shipped `--space-sm|md|lg|xl`, even though many modules (SensitiveKeysPage, alerts CSS, …) reference them. The fallback to `initial` silently collapsed gaps/paddings to 0. Define the scale in `ui/src/index.css` so every consumer picks it up. 3. List scrolling — DataTable was using default pagination, but with no flex sizing the whole page scrolled. Add `fillHeight` and raise `pageSize`/list `limit` to 200 so the table gets sticky header + internal scroll + pinned pagination footer (Gmail-style). True cursor-based infinite scroll needs a backend change (filed as follow-up — `/alerts` only accepts `limit` today). 4. Title column clipping — `.titlePreview` used `white-space: nowrap` + fixed `max-width`, truncating message mid-UUID. Switch to a 2-line `-webkit-line-clamp` so full context is visible. 5. Notification bell badge invisible — `NotificationBell.module.css` referenced undefined tokens (`--fg`, `--hover-bg`, `--bg`, `--muted`). Map to real DS tokens (`--text-primary`, `--bg-hover`, `#fff`, `--text-muted`).
